Abstract
The rise of crypto-currencies has spawned great interest in their underlying technology, namely, Blockchain. The central component in a Blockchain is a shared distributed ledger. A ledger comprises series of blocks, which in turns contains a series of transactions. An identical copy of the ledger is stored on all nodes in a blockchain network. Maintaining ledger integrity and security is one of the crucial design aspects of any blockchain platform. Thus, there are typically built-in validation mechanisms leveraging cryptography to ensure the validity of incoming blocks before committing them into the ledger. However, a blockchain node may run over an extended period of time, during which the blocks on the disk can may become corrupted due to software or hardware failures, or due to malicious activity. This paper proposes LedgerGuard, a tool to maintain ledger integrity by detecting corrupted blocks and recovering these blocks by synchronizing with rest of the network. The experimental implementation of LedgerGuard is based on Hyperledger Fabric, which is a popular open source permissioned blockchain platform.
Original language | English |
---|---|
Title of host publication | Blockchain – ICBC 2018 - 1st International Conference, Held as Part of the Services Conference Federation, SCF 2018, Proceedings |
Editors | Shiping Chen, Liang-Jie Zhang, Harry Wang |
Publisher | Springer Verlag |
Pages | 251-258 |
Number of pages | 8 |
ISBN (Print) | 9783319944777 |
DOIs | |
State | Published - 2018 |
Externally published | Yes |
Event | 1st International Conference on Blockchain, ICBC 2018 Held as Part of the Services Conference Federation, SCF 2018 - Seattle, United States Duration: 25 Jun 2018 → 30 Jun 2018 |
Publication series
Name | Lecture Notes in Computer Science (including subseries Lecture Notes in Artificial Intelligence and Lecture Notes in Bioinformatics) |
---|---|
Volume | 10974 LNCS |
ISSN (Print) | 0302-9743 |
ISSN (Electronic) | 1611-3349 |
Conference
Conference | 1st International Conference on Blockchain, ICBC 2018 Held as Part of the Services Conference Federation, SCF 2018 |
---|---|
Country/Territory | United States |
City | Seattle |
Period | 25/06/18 → 30/06/18 |
Bibliographical note
Publisher Copyright:© Springer International Publishing AG, part of Springer Nature 2018.
Keywords
- Blockchain
- Dependability
- Fault tolerance
- Hyperledger Fabric
- Ledger
ASJC Scopus subject areas
- Theoretical Computer Science
- General Computer Science